Who Should Enroll? UTC’s Clinical Medical Assistant Academy is suited for any individual wanting to enter the healthcare field. Our fast-paced program requires dedication and attentiveness in order to see the full benefits. Students who want or need patient care hours are strongly encouraged to enroll. Medical assistant training, certification and patient care experience often help students stand out when submitting PA and medical school applications. Do I Need Prior Work Experience? You do not need any prior work experience to participate in CPE’s Clinical Medical Assistant Academy. The clinical medical assistant program is designed for all experience levels. Are There Any Prerequisites? There are no prerequisites to enrolling in the Clinical Medical Assistant Academy. However, to participate in the optional externship, clinical medical assistant students must be at least 18 years old and be willing to submit to a background check and drug screening as well as provide immunization records. Certification exams require clinical medical assistant students to be at least 18 years old with at least a GED or high school diploma. Is Certification Necessary to Become a Clinical Medical Assistant? Medical assistant certification may be required for many CMA jobs due to the specific skillset and dedication the role requires. Earning a certification validates your skills to employers and shows that you have the credibility and medical assistant training to perform well. Which Medical Assistant Certification Will the Program Prepare Me For? Students who complete the Clinical Medical Assistant Academy will be prepared to sit for the National Healthcareer Association (NHA) Certified Clinical Medical Assistant (CCMA) national certification examination. The CCMA certification is nationally-recognized. The certification exam is included in the cost of the course.
